Terms & Concepts
  • Market Capitalization: The total value of a company's outstanding shares, calculated by multiplying the share price by the number of shares.
  • Nvidia (NVDA): A leading U.S.-based technology company specializing in graphics processing units (GPUs) and artificial intelligence hardware.
